Cuban Pinar del Rio City to Celebrate 114th AnniversaryPinar del Rio, Cuba, Sep 2. – Founded on the banks of a river and surrounded by pine forests, this Cuban city will celebrate its 114th anniversary among asymmetric buildings, centenarian avenues and insatiable walkers.The town, established in 1859, was honoured with the title of city on September 10, 1867, as a result of the socio-economic growth attained by the western territory at that time.

The granting of that category, claimed by residents of that town, meant the highest recognition to a community with clear signs of its own identity.

After 140 years, the Jose Marti or Real Avenue of the city continues being the stage of popular festivities, organized this time to celebrate the 114th anniversary of the city. (Prensa Latina)
